Eligibility
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: Inclusion criteria: (1) The subjects were diagnosed with stroke; (2) First stroke, confirmed by head CT or MRI; (3) Duration of onset between two weeks and six months; (4) The subjects were in a coma, the score on the Glasgow Coma Scale was =8, but > 3 (severe coma), and the eye-opening response was > 3; (5) 18 years = age =80 years; (6) Sign informed consent.
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: Exclusion criteria: (1) Previous history of stroke, brain trauma, and brain tumor; (2) complicated with serious heart, lung, liver, kidney dysfunction or other serious physical diseases; (3) visual tract damage, stereo vision function abnormalities, etc.; (4) New infarcts or secondary bleeding occurred, and the condition worsened. (5) Skull flap repair was not performed.
